William Street is in Stockton-On-Tees and in Stockton-On-Tees district. TS18 1DN is located in the Stockton Town Centre elect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Stockton North.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ding TS18 1DN is primarily male, with 81.7% of the population being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 35.6% | 18.3% | -17.3% | 51.0% | -32.7% |
| Male | 64.4% | 81.7% | 17.3% | 49.0% | 32.7% |

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.
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.
This area has a lower perc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(64.2%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either an older population or social deprivation in the area.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Very good health | 33.9% | 30.3% | -3.6% | 48.4% | -18.1% |
| Good health | 36.9% | 33.9% | -3.0% | 33.6% | 0.3% |
| Fair health | 21.9% | 21.7% | -0.2% | 12.7% | 9.0% |
| Bad health | 5.6% | 10.4% | 4.8% | 4.0% | 6.4% |
| Very bad health | 1.7% | 3.6% | 1.9% | 1.2% | 2.4% |
